Budget Bites: The Ultimate Guide to Cheap Eats Episodes

Cheap Eats is a travel and food television series that takes viewers on street food adventures across global cities. Each episode highlights affordable local specialties while exploring the stories behind neighborhood vendors.

The show balances budget friendly dishes with vivid cultural context, focusing on how city life shapes everyday eating habits. This approach keeps production costs lean while delivering relatable food experiences for a wide audience.

Street Food Economics Around The World

Cheap Eats examines how low price points allow more travelers to experience authentic regional flavors. Vendors often rely on high turnover, minimal seating, and local supply chains to keep costs down.

Regulations, rent levels, and ingredient availability create distinct pricing patterns in each city. Viewers gain insight into the balance between affordability, quality, and profitability.

Cultural Stories Behind The Dishes

Beyond pricing, episodes reveal how family recipes and neighborhood traditions survive in fast moving urban environments. Hosts interview vendors to uncover migration histories and generational techniques.

Local festivals and religious events frequently shape menu offerings, giving audiences a window into seasonal and ceremonial food practices.

Travel Planning Insights

Segments on safe eating, hygiene standards, and neighborhood navigation help viewers plan their own affordable food journeys. Practical tips include identifying busy stalls, reading local language menus, and respectful engagement with vendors.

By combining destination guides with budget breakdowns, the show supports independent travelers who want meaningful experiences without luxury spending.
